Matthew Louis Gaetz II, born May 7, 1982, in Hollywood, Florida, has become one of the most polarizing figures in contemporary American politics. Matt, as supporters call him, represents Florida's 1st congressional district and has positioned himself as a fierce defender of conservative values and Donald Trump's agenda. His combative political style and frequent media appearances have made Gaetz a household name, though often for controversial reasons. The Florida congressman's journey from privileged upbringing to political lightning rod illustrates the changing nature of modern Republican politics, where social media prowess and unwavering loyalty often matter more than traditional legislative accomplishments in building national prominence.
Early Life & Family Background of Matt Gaetz
• Matt grew up in a wealthy political family, with his father Don Gaetz serving as a Florida State Senator and successful businessman.
• Gaetz attended Niceville High School where he was student government president, showing early signs of his future political ambitions and leadership qualities.
• He comes from a family worth millions through healthcare and real estate investments, providing Matt with financial security throughout his career.
Education & Early Career of Matt Gaetz
• Matt earned his bachelor's degree from Florida State University in 2003, where he was active in student politics and conservative organizations.
• Gaetz graduated from William & Mary Law School in 2007, though he struggled with the Florida Bar exam initially before passing successfully.
• He worked briefly as a lawyer in Northwest Florida before entering politics, focusing on corporate law and real estate transactions.
Florida State Legislature
• Matt was elected to the Florida House of Representatives in 2010 at age 28, representing parts of Okaloosa and Santa Rosa counties.
• Gaetz served six years in Tallahassee, where he championed conservative causes including government transparency and criminal justice reform initiatives.
• He gained attention for his confrontational style with Democratic colleagues and his frequent use of social media to promote his political agenda.
Congressional Career of Matt Gaetz
• Matt won his U.S. House seat in 2016, easily defeating Democratic challenger Steven Specht in the heavily Republican district by wide margins.
• Gaetz quickly became one of President Trump's most vocal defenders, appearing frequently on Fox News and other conservative media outlets nationwide.
• He serves on the House Judiciary Committee, where Matt has been involved in high-profile hearings and investigations throughout his congressional tenure.
Trump Alliance & January 6th
• Matt was among the most vocal supporters of Trump's claims about the 2020 election, consistently promoting theories about widespread voter fraud.
• Gaetz objected to electoral college certification on January 6, 2021, even after the Capitol riots, maintaining his stance on election irregularities.
• He has remained loyal to Trump post-presidency, endorsing his 2024 campaign and defending him against various legal challenges and investigations.
Major Controversies around Matt Gaetz
• Matt faced a federal investigation regarding allegations of sex trafficking and relationships with underage individuals, though no charges were filed.
• Gaetz was involved in a public dispute with fellow Republican Kevin McCarthy during the 2023 Speaker election, leading to McCarthy's eventual ouster.
